Arthur Troop Scholarship

 

Arthur Troop Statue

Ten Arthur Troop Scholarships are awarded annually, two for each continent in which we have member Sections - Africa, America, Australasia, Asia and Europe.

Each Scholarship consists of a bursary of not more than 3,000 Swiss Francs that is to be used for a seminar at the International Conference Centre IBZ Schloss Gimborn or a comparable institution. Applicants must have been a member of IPA for at least one year before applying and the scholarship must be taken between 1st January and 31st December following the  grant of the scholarship (extensions not granted).

The study Scholarship may be awarded to IPA members in police service, but predominantly targeted at the younger member.  The member must submit an application setting out their reasons to support their selection. 

Applications must be processed through theirNational Sections, to the International Secretary General (IAC) and must be supported by a written statement from their Section.
